Guaranteed a range of free programs and services during his campaign New York City Mayor, Democratic socialist candidate Zohran Mamdani, has pushed himself to become a top candidate, and even threatened the favored former New York Governor Andrew Cuomo.

Mamdani’s campaign gained significant appeal in the New York City mayoral campaign. The Democratic primary was Tuesday, but the results tonight will not be expected because the city’s rankings’ ballot system complicates the voting and voting counting.

Mamdani, who is currently a New York State Councilor, has gained some recognition through the recognition of big names Senator Bernie Sandersi-vt. and Rep. Alexandria Ocasio-Cortez, dn.y. But he also made a reputation for his rights due to a range of free services he promised to New York residents.

Mamdani said he would fund his promised services by raising an additional $10 billion in city revenue by imposing taxes on companies and the wealthiest New Yorkers.

Browsing his campaign website through Mamdani’s platform, living up to his socialist affiliation and Sanders and Ocasio-CortezRecognition.

He has promised to immediately freeze over 2 million New Yorkers living in rent-stable apartments, implement free public transportation, build a city-owned grocery store network that “focus on keeping prices low and not making money” and provide free universal parenting for children aged 6 weeks to 5 years.

He also promised to create a New York City Department of Community Safety, which he said will deploy outreach workers at 100 subway stations, expand gun violence prevention programs, and increase funding for the Hate Violence Prevention Program 800%.

Mamdani also pledged to advocate for a law that would raise the city’s minimum wage to $30 an hour in 2030.

Another main purpose of the Mamdani platform is to “prevent the Long” New York City. His website states the president Donald Trump’s Immigration law enforcement, tariffs and other policies “tear the structure of New York City.” Mamdani’s website notes that he will strengthen the city’s sanctuary city institutions by kicking ICE out of all city facilities, ending any cooperation with institutions, and increasing legal support for immigration and blocking their personal data.

His website further states that, as mayor, Mamdani will make New York City an LGBTQ+ Sanctuary City and protect “reproductive rights.”

So, what is the bill for all this?

according to Politico’s report This week, Mamdani’s campaign estimated that providing universal child care would cost $500 million, his community safety department would spend up to $450 million in new spending, while the city’s food store cost another $60 million.

Mamdani further proposed tripling New York City’s $30 billion budget to implement his housing agenda. Meanwhile, the annual revenue of free buses is estimated to be about $900 million for MTA.

Where does the extra money come from? Mamdani’s website said he plans to raise the company’s tax rate to 11.5%, which he said would bring in an additional tax rate of $5 billion. He plans to further impose a flat 2% tax on people who earn more than $1 million a year, which he believes will increase the tax of $4 billion a year. He also said he would hire more tax auditors to end worthless contracts and crack down on the exquisite collection of “corrupt landlords” to raise $1 billion.
